**Headcount Plan FY-Next (Managers Only)**

Heads up, finance folks: the draft plan adds 14 roles across Product and Support, with Ops flat. Ravenstoke office gets the bulk of new hires; Darnley stays frozen until lease talks wrap. Backfills still need VP approval, same as this year. Budget lines will land in the Opex model by month-end. One sensitive item follows below.

confidential, kahog-bawif: The northern region missed its Pramir quota by 20.0 percent last quarter. Casaxek Freight plans to lower the Fraion list price by 41.5 percent in December. The finance team signed off on a budget of $236.4 million for Project Druius. The renewal with Fenysix Partners closes at $91.3 million a year, 2.1 percent below the last contract.

Handover: ProctorLine queue on Veritas Hall exams is backed up again. Drained twice during my shift; root cause is the retry storm from the Quillmark webhook, not fixed. If depth passes 5k, pause the intake worker, let consumers catch up, resume. Do not restart the scheduler — it double-enqueues. Ticket PL-injection tracking is with Marisol; she's out until Thursday. Watch the 02:00 batch window closely. If anything breaks beyond the runbook, escalate to the queue owner directly.

billing contact of yafog-bahif = lamvan@ferracorp.example

## Changelog — stringharvest v2.4

Heads up: we flipped the defaults on the extraction script. It now scans `.vue` and `.jsx` files out of the box, skips vendored dirs, and writes sorted output so diffs stop being noisy. If your team relied on the old unsorted dumps, sorry, update your tooling. The new default values shipped with this release are listed below.

deployment values, yageg-hahig:
WENAEL_HOST=wenael.tolvaqlabs.internal
WENAEL_PORT=4000